There's no place like home for Terrell Academy, who bounced back after a loss on the road last Thursday. Their pitcher stepped up to hand the Deerfield-Windsor Knights a 15-0 shutout on Tuesday. The Eagles might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won four matchups by eight runs or more this season.
Emma Lane was incredible, going 2-for-2 with four RBI, a triple, and a run. Another player making a difference was Hadley Webb, who scored three runs while going 2-for-2.
Perhaps unsurprisingly given the score, Terrell Academy was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.500. The last time their batting average was this high was back in September of 2023.
The victory got Terrell Academy back to even at 5-5. As for Deerfield-Windsor, they dropped their record down to 2-7 with that defeat, which was their third straight on the road.
Terrell Academy will host Fullington Academy at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day. As for Deerfield-Windsor, they will venture away from home to square off against Valwood at 4:00 p.m. on Thursday.
